Summary

The data communication system of the university hospitals in Erlangen uses the office communication system CON-NECT which is based on the database system ADABAS. The first version has been implemented for the dermatological hospital. It was installed in March 1991 and is being tailored to their particular requirements. The communication between the hospitals, institutes, and subsystems in Erlangen will be based on the message handling system X.400, using a private X.25 network which will be replaced by an FDDI ring.
